The financial logic of importing to Australia
A specific price comparison reveals that purchasing directly from the United States is often more cost-effective than waiting for local stock. In the US, the Owala FreeSip Twist typically retails for approximately $29 USD (~$45 AUD). In contrast, Australian niche importers or third-party marketplaces often list the same item for upwards of $95 AUD. By using a freight forwarder like comGateway, you can access a tax-free us address in Oregon, which eliminates US sales tax at the point of purchase.
Even when accounting for international shipping, the total landed cost remains lower than local boutique prices. Logistics and shipping estimates for Australian collectors
For those planning to use DHL international shipping or FedEx international shipping, understanding the physical dimensions of the Owala FreeSip Twist is vital for accurate budgeting. Below are the estimated logistics specifications for a single 24oz unit:
| Logistics Metric | Estimate |
|---|---|
| Box Weight | Approx. 1.2 lbs (0.55 kg) |
| Box Dimensions | 11 x 4 x 4 inches (Small parcel) |
| Volumetric Warning | Low. This item is dense and unlikely to trigger high volumetric charges unless bundled with large empty containers. |
| Battery Check | No lithium batteries. No restricted electronics handling required. |

Calculating your total landing cost with import tax
When shipping to Australia, it is important to remember that most goods imported are subject to a 10% Goods and Services Tax (GST). While this is technically an import tax, it is often collected at the point of export by the freight forwarder to expedite customs clearance.
